Details

Labour law regulates the relationship between employers, employees and trade unions.

The course is designed to enable the delegate to understand the fundamental basics of labour
law. The author of the course Michael Opperman is also the author of two books called “A
Practical Guide to Disciplinary Hearings” & “Investigating Misconduct and Incapacity.” Both books
are published by Juta Law.

Course Outline / Curriculum

Section 1 - Introduction
Section 2 - The Basics of Labour Law
Section 3 - Misconduct (Basic Overview)
Section 4 - Poor Work Performance (Basic Overview)
Section 5 - Incapacity for ill Health & Injury (Basic Overview)
Section 6 - Grievances (Basic Overview)
Section 7 - Retrenchment & Short Time
Section 8 - Labour Law Documents   
Section 9 - The CCMA & Bargaining Councils
Section 10 – Case Studdies
